Behind the scenes of Mariah's new video

Although the Jermaine Dupri-produced "The One" was scrapped as Mariah Carey's sophomore single release from her Charmbracelet album, the video's original concept has been used for the song that was chosen in favor - "Boy (I Need You)" featuring rapper Cam'Ron. The opening shot of the video was filmed over two days last month in Japan and the remainder of the video was filmed on December 20th, 21st, and 22nd in Los Angeles.

It was said that the production agency cast only Japanese for the Los Angeles shoot, in order to make it look as if the latter part was filmed in Japan as well. They were supposedly looking for 20 salarymen, 8 cops, 12 swat team members, several space airline building attendant women and an audio technician to be featured in the Joseph Khan-directed clip. The video, which is described as "very futuristic", is scheduled to premiere the week of January 20th on MTV's Making The Video.
